What is the Texas Instruments TI-108 Calculator?

The Texas Instruments TI-108 calculator is a beloved and iconic basic arithmetic calculator, widely recognized for its simplicity, durability, and ease of use. Primarily designed for elementary and middle school students, it serves as an excellent tool for learning fundamental mathematical operations. Its large, colorful buttons and clear display make it approachable for young learners, helping them grasp concepts like addition, subtraction, multiplication, and division without the complexity of scientific functions.

Who should use it? The TI-108 is ideal for students in early grades, parents assisting with homework, or anyone needing a straightforward device for quick, everyday calculations. It's often found in classrooms as a standard educational aid, supporting the development of basic numeracy skills. Its focus on core functions helps users concentrate on the mathematical process rather than navigating advanced features.

Common misunderstandings: One common misconception is that the Texas Instruments TI-108 calculator can perform complex scientific or financial calculations. It cannot. Its design is intentionally simple, lacking functions like trigonometry, logarithms, or advanced statistical analysis. Another point of confusion can be with the percentage key – on basic calculators, it often works differently than on a scientific one, requiring users to understand its specific sequence for correct results.

Key Factors That Affect Basic Arithmetic Calculations

While the Texas Instruments TI-108 calculator is simple, the accuracy and meaning of its results are influenced by several factors inherent in basic arithmetic:

  • Number Precision: The number of decimal places used in your input numbers directly affects the precision of the output. More decimal places yield more exact results.
  • Order of Operations: Although our calculator performs a single operation, understanding the order of operations (PEMDAS/BODMAS) is crucial when chaining multiple calculations manually or using more advanced calculators. The TI-108 typically processes operations sequentially.
  • Division by Zero: Attempting to divide any number by zero will result in an "Error" on a physical TI-108 and an "Infinity" or "NaN" (Not a Number) in our digital simulation. This is a fundamental mathematical rule.
  • Unit Consistency: When applying units, ensure they are consistent. Adding "apples" to "oranges" doesn't make sense, even if the numbers add up. Our unit field helps you specify the context.
  • Negative Numbers: Understanding how negative numbers interact with each operation is key. For example, multiplying two negative numbers yields a positive result.
  • Magnitude of Numbers: While a Texas Instruments TI-108 calculator can handle large numbers, extremely large or small numbers can sometimes lead to display limitations or floating-point inaccuracies in digital systems, though this is rare for basic operations.
